CO2 can be utilized in water treatment? Absolutely. As carbon capture becomes more viable, the space will flood with users looking to take advantage of the 45Q tax credit for sequestration and use. With geography often playing a limiting factor to underground sequestration, new methods will need to be identified. Although not widely known, water treatment has long been an outlet for CO2 utilization and sequestration. As a controlling agent for pH, CO2 can replace dangerous acids in the water process.
